About the Role:

Housing Advocacy Vocational and Employment is seeking a dedicated and compassionate DDA RN/DN to join our team in Salisbury, MD. This is an exciting opportunity to make a meaningful difference in the lives of individuals with developmental disabilities through quality nursing care and advocacy. If you're a skilled nurse with a passion for serving vulnerable populations, we want to hear from you!

Responsibilities:

Provide direct nursing care and health assessments for individuals enrolled in DDA (Developmental Disabilities Administration) programs

Develop, implement, and monitor individualized health care plans and medical protocols

Coordinate with physicians, specialists, and interdisciplinary teams to ensure continuity of care

Administer medications and treatments in accordance with physician orders and DDA regulations

Train and supervise direct support professionals on health-related procedures and protocols

Maintain accurate and up-to-date medical records, documentation, and incident reports

Serve as a health advocate for individuals, ensuring their medical needs are met and communicated effectively

Requirements:

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of Maryland

Experience working with individuals with developmental disabilities or in a DDA setting preferred

Knowledge of DDA regulations, policies, and person-centered care principles

Strong clinical assessment, documentation, and communication skills

Ability to train and mentor direct care staff on nursing and health protocols

CPR/First Aid certification required or ability to obtain upon hire

Compassionate, patient, and dedicated to advocating for individuals with disabilities
